RECON: TNO occultation with 12HW87

Event between 12HW87 and star GA0740:10923566 with event index number of 2156271

Geocentric closest approach at 2022/07/03 23:49:47 UTC

J2000 position of star is 17:43:27.6 -14:06:49
Equinox of date position of star is 17:44:43.3 -14:07:19
Stellar brightness G=16.9, use SENSEUP=128 with the MallinCam and and exposure time of 2 seconds with the QHY174 camera.
Star is 109 degrees from the moon. Moon is 21% illuminated.
TNO apparent brightness V=22.9

TNO is 34.0 AU from the Sun and 33.1 AU from the Earth.
The TNO is moving 22.0 km/sec on the sky relative to the star, or, 3.3 arcsec/hr.
The 1-sigma error in the time of the event is 303 seconds.
The 1-sigma cross-track error in the shadow position is 2291 km.

The TNO has an absolute magnitude Hv=7.6
Diameter=184.5 km assuming a 5% albedo -- 8.4 sec chord
Diameter=75.3 km assuming a 30% albedo -- 3.4 sec chord
Dynamical classification is SCATNEAR
